急急,回答就有分,BDE为何出现初始化的错误?(200分)

  • 主题发起人 主题发起人 mancao
  • 开始时间 开始时间
同意mataijin的观点,你可以以这样的方法查。
但是zsp说的很有可能是你出错的原因。NtwdbLib.dll是SQLSERVER的关于DB_LIBRARY的,
其实BDE地层BDE_API走的就是DB_LIBRARY访问SQLSERVER的,没那个DLL当然不行了。
 
用到 BDE + sql server 时,sql link 是必须装的
 
mataijin:是不是可以不安装SQL客户端,我在C:/PROGRAM FILES/BORLAND SHARED/BDE这
个文件下配置BDE,设置别名和参数后双击别名,可以连接到服务器,说明BDE安装的没
有问题,我装了DELPHI后可以,没有问题,应该不是代码的问题吧!
你们说的文件我都装了,还差什么呢!
 
SQL客户端不用安,但NtwdbLib.dll一定要安,(用sql link的话)
怀疑是不是INSTALL SHIELD EXPRESS FOR DELPHI4 BETA有bug?
建议用install shield pro 6.21做安装程序。
 
install shield for d4 本来就有 bug,换 d5 的吧
 
哪张光盘上有D5的?
 
安装程序有问题,在选择别名时应选数据库类型和路径!试试吧!另外,连接数据库的构件应首先创建!
 
多人接受答案了。
 
请查看一下注册表中的HKEY_LOCAL_MACHINE/SOFTWARE/BORLAND/blw32键的blapiPath的串值
所指的路径是否为BDE的安装路径;还有两个键值:HKEY_LOCAL_MACHINE/Software/Borland
/Database Engine下的CONFIGfILE01 和DLLPATH 的串值。
 

Similar threads

S
回复
0
查看
3K
SUNSTONE的Delphi笔记
S
S
回复
0
查看
2K
SUNSTONE的Delphi笔记
S
D
回复
0
查看
1K
DelphiTeacher的专栏
D
I
回复
0
查看
439
import
I
后退
顶部